Können Klammern in CSS-Selektoren integriert werden? Kann der Selektor insbesondere im Fall der Ausrichtung auf einen Header mit dem Text „Blockhead“ als (.gumby > .pokey) h3 geschrieben werden?
Klammern gelten nicht gültige Operatoren in CSS-Selektoren. Sie sind für funktionale Notationen wie :lang(), :not() und :nth-child() reserviert.
Im bereitgestellten Beispiel Klammern sind unnötig. Zur Auswahl des gewünschten Headers genügt der Selektor .gumby > .pokey h3.
CSS-Selektoren werden linear gelesen. Kombinatoren wie „>“ und „ “, die in diesem Selektor verwendet werden, haben keinen Vorrang. Der Selektor kann wie folgt interpretiert werden:
Da sowohl das .pokey-Element als auch das h3-Element untergeordnete Elemente des .gumby-Elements im sind Mit der bereitgestellten HTML-Struktur zielt dieser Selektor korrekt auf den Header mit dem Text „Blockhead“ ab.
Haftungsausschluss: Alle bereitgestellten Ressourcen stammen teilweise aus dem Internet. Wenn eine Verletzung Ihres Urheberrechts oder anderer Rechte und Interessen vorliegt, erläutern Sie bitte die detaillierten Gründe und legen Sie einen Nachweis des Urheberrechts oder Ihrer Rechte und Interessen vor und senden Sie ihn dann an die E-Mail-Adresse: [email protected] Wir werden die Angelegenheit so schnell wie möglich für Sie erledigen.
Copyright© 2022 湘ICP备2022001581号-3